Transaction 59565ed771ea73d9468d0047c80ff12fd42011d679e4b0626783ede5210fceb9

1 Input
2 Outputs
  • 59565ed771ea73d9468d0047c80ff12fd42011d679e4b0626783ede5210fceb9:0
  • value  4554800
    address  1Nu5iMJQHfT6QPyEdRGdzZppeMMF9riY2T
  • 59565ed771ea73d9468d0047c80ff12fd42011d679e4b0626783ede5210fceb9:1
  • value  21533549496
    address  16VJJhFHQnS9Wm4LhrxzdekDjqzzuosZjU